Re: Indesit WDG 1095 W Spin Fault
There are early and late versions of this machine. The early version uses a non-digital PCB screwed to the floor of the machine. The motor will be the most likely suspect on this one. The later machine has a digital PCB in a housing on the back panel – the PCB is usually the suspect on this version.
Worth checking the motor brushes on both versions, they’ll be pretty worn by this time.
Difficult to tell you how to diagnose this properly – being a Pro, I have the boards on the van for substitution purposes.
Being 10 (?) years old, you don’t want to repair it by just throwing parts at it – it’ll finish up very expensive.
Stay safe, power off if investigating.
